Question
If a constant section beam is subjected to uniform bending moment throughout, it bends as -
A.
zig zag
B.
a catenary
C.
a circular arc
D.
a parabolic arc
Answer ( Option C)

a circular arc

Solution

Bending equation,
Here, R = Radius of curvature, E = Elastic modulus of the beam, I = Area Moment of Inertia, M = Bending moment at the cross-section of the beam 
From (2), it is clear that 
• If M is variable, then the radius of curvature of the beam is variable and the shape of the elastic curve is parabolic
• If M is constant, then the radius of curvature of the beam is constant and the shape of the elastic curve is a circular arc 
• If M is zero, then the radius of curvature of the beam is infinite and the shape of the elastic curve is a straight line
